US talkshow host John Oliver, led an aggressive campaign to carry the Puteketeke to a landslide win in last year's Bird of the Century competition. The bird also known as the Australasian Crested Grebe captured nearly 300,000 votes from 190 countries - although some local feathers were ruffled - attributing the result to foreign interference. When two American astronauts took off from earth on June 5, it was meant to be a triumph. Not just for the astronauts, who would spend a coveted eight days on the International Space Station, but also for Boeing, the company that created the spacecraft to ferry astronauts to and from the station for research.
